The purpose of this degree project is to design a didactic strategy with a STEM (Science, Technology, Engineering and Mathematics) approach STEM (Science, Technology, Engineering and Mathematics) approach, mediated by an OVA (Virtual Learning Object) about electrical circuits, which allows strengthening the ability of analysis in tenth grade students of the IED Fernando Mazuera Villegas. For this purpose, the ABR (Challenge-Based Learning) methodology is implemented, which consists of carrying out activities or challenges designed based on electrical circuits, which lead to strengthen thinking processes such as observation, classification and problem solving using the STEM approach. The main measurement tool implemented was the Raven's Progressive Matrices test, which allows us to explore Raven's Progressive Matrices test, which allows exploring the analysis ability variable using the mixed research method. The work is organized as follows: it starts with the statement of the problem, continues with the background the problem, continues with the antecedents that describe the different works that were used as a reference used as a reference for the elaboration of this document. It continues with the theoretical framework presenting the relevant concepts associated with the ability of analytical thinking. Subsequently, the methodological design specifies the participants involved, the materials and the analysis metrics necessary for the implementation of the proposal. Finally, the pilot test and the technological implementation are carried out, culminating in the validation, analysis of results and conclusions.
